In the very least, those sequences, captured in saturated reds and blues by cinematographer Alessandro Abate and scored with thrumming electric guitars by Joe Della, have somewhat of a Ferrara-ian vibe to them. One temptation Pio faces involves a woman who could have walked out of the director’s stripper flick,Another scene features a nearly unrecognizable Asia Argento , playing a father claiming to be aroused by the pubescent body of his daughter.
